exploring the Scarcity Principle: Impacts of a Fixed Supply on Value Dynamics
The fixed supply of Bitcoin, capped at 21 million coins, introduces a profound scarcity principle into the broader context of monetary theory. This limitation fosters a unique economic environment where demand dynamics significantly influence value.As adoption grows and more individuals and institutions seek to acquire Bitcoin, the decreasing availability can lead to a heightened perception of value among investors.In essence, the interplay between supply and demand highlights the notion that as Bitcoin becomes more scarce, its relative value is expected to rise, echoing traditional economic principles such as the law of supply and demand. Furthermore, this fixed supply acts as a counterbalance to inflationary pressures typical of fiat currencies, potentially enhancing Bitcoin’s stature as a store of value.

Assessing the Role of Bitcoin in Modern Economic Systems and Asset Allocation
Bitcoin’s proposition as a deflationary asset challenges conventional monetary theory by introducing the notion of a limited supply,encapsulated in the equation ₿ = ∞/21M. This formulation posits that Bitcoin’s total supply is capped at 21 million coins, fostering an environment where scarcity can drive value appreciation contrary to inflationary fiat currencies. The implications of this are profound, as thay may shift the paradigms of asset allocation within institutional frameworks. Investors must reconsider traditional diversification strategies,placing Bitcoin not merely as a high-risk speculative asset but potentially as a stable store of value within a balanced portfolio.
In evaluating Bitcoin’s integration into modern economic systems, a critical examination of its volatility is essential. Characterized by rapid price fluctuations, Bitcoin’s market behavior remains an area of great interest and concern among economists and investors alike. Nevertheless, ongoing developments in Bitcoin governance, market adoption, and regulatory considerations may enhance its long-term viability. Key factors influencing Bitcoin’s role in asset allocation include:
- Liquidity: The ease of trading Bitcoin affects its appeal in diverse market conditions.
- Technological resilience: Advances in blockchain technology may bolster investor confidence.
- Regulatory Environment: Legal clarity can enhance institutional investment interest.
Consequently, these dynamics merit attention as they redefine not only Bitcoin’s future but also its function within the broader economic landscape.
